Let's crack the code of proving design's impact on the bottom line...

For this, we first have to go back to 2012.

That year, a groundbreaking discovery was made at CERN.

The existence of the Higgs Boson, a particle that had eluded scientists for over 40 years, was finally proven.

You know what? I feel that this elusive quest is very similar to our own pursuit in the world of service design: proving the undeniable business value of design.

We see its impact all around us, but providing it with hard evidence remains a struggle.

Our guest this week, Ryan Rumsey, may hold the key that gets us closer to unlocking this mystery.

One reason the Higgs Boson took so long to find was that the researchers were unsure where to look.

As former Apple executive, author of "Business Thinking for Designers," and founder of the Chief Design Officer School, Ryan proposes that we, just as the researchers at CERN, may have been looking in the wrong place all along.

Many companies, he argues, don't actually need (good) design to turn a profit, which makes it difficult to isolate its added value.

But fear not, there are tested and tried methods to uncover the correlation between our work and its impact on the bottom line.

As you'll hear in this episode, it might not be as complex as we sometimes are made to believe; it could simply be a matter of putting in the work.

The discovery of the Higgs Boson faced similar challenges, requiring unwavering determination and persistence.

This is an episode about business speak, statistics and our self-worth. And somehow, it's still quite entertaining if you ask me.

So if you're even remotely interested being able to clearly articulate the value you bring to your organization, you don't miss out on this one!
